About This Item
New York: Delacorte Press, 1991. First Edition. Hardcover. Near Fine/Near Fine. 8x5x0. Signed. Quarter bound; beige paper board with black fabric spine; gilt print title on spine. Gift inscription signed by author. Full color artwork illustrated cover; price clipped. 234 pp. Full refund if not satisfied.
